SC Freiburg sign Vitali Rodionov

By Soccer Blog | Jan 11, 2009

2.Bundesliga club SC Freiburg have signed Belarus striker Vitali Rodionov on loan from BATE Borisov. Rodionov, 23, has scored 35 goals for the Belarussian champions in the last three seasons, and has been capped 10 times at international level.

Freiburg have an option to complete Rodionov’s signing on a permanent basis when the season ends.

Rodionov had joined BATE from Torpedo Zhodino in 2005. Prior to that he was with Lokomotiv Vitebsk.

Freiburg are currently third with thirty points in the 2.Bundesliga, a point behind Mainz and Kaiserslautern.
